Pinoy students bag 62 medals in 10th Int Math & Science Olympiad By: InterAksyon Filipinos hauled in 62 medals -- three gold, 18 silver and 41 bronze -- in the 10th International Mathematics and Science Olympiad for Primary School Students, which the Philippines hosted from November 25 to 29. The 10th IMSO was organized by the Mathematics Trainers Guild-Philippines, led by Dr. Simon Chua, and Taguig City in cooperation with the Department of Education and the Science Education Institute of the Department of Science and Technology. The gold medals in math were won by Stefan Marcus Ong and Steven Reyes, both of St. Jude Catholic School, and John Henry Marquez of UP Integrated School, in a competition participated in by students from South Africa, Thailand, Taiwan, Indonesia, China, India, Nigeria, Singapore, Sri Lanka, Nepal, Kazakhstan, Brunei, Malaysia. Xinyi Chen of Singapore emerged as the overall top scorer in Math while Master Papon Lapate of Thailand was best in exploration and Yu Chi Zhang of Singapore took home the best in theory award. In Science, Kar Weng Sean Leong of Singapore emerged the overall winner and Bowen Jiang of Singapore was best in experiment. Disanayaka Mudiyanselage Uvindu Praveen Sumanasekara of Sri Lanka was best in theory. Thailand took home 11 gold, 13 silver and three bronze medals while Singapore won eight gold and four silver medals. Sri Lanka bagged four gold, seven silver and eight bronze medals and Indonesia scooped three gold, 10 silver and six bronze medals. Taiwan bagged three silver and eight bronze medals while South Africa won two silver and 12 bronze medals. Malaysia grabbed two silver and five bronze medals while China and Kazakhstan won two bronze medals each. Taguig Mayor Lani Cayetano and her husband Senator Alan Peter Cayetano, DOST-SEI officer-in-charge Elizabeth Fontanilla and MTG officers Dr. Isidro Aguilar, Dr. Eduardo Dela Cruz and Rechilda Villame led in awarding the winners on November 28 at the Samsung Hall of SM Aura Premier at Bonifacio Global City in Taguig. The chairpersons of the jury were Prof. Arvie Ubarro for Science and Prof. Maria Luisa Villano for Math.
